For professional environments with multiple servers, PowerChute Business Edition offers more robust control. This version allows IT managers to monitor up to 25 devices simultaneously. It provides advanced logging, risk assessment reports, and recommended actions to improve system availability. One of its most valuable features is the ability to manage "outlet groups," allowing you to reboot specific plugged-in equipment remotely without cycling the power for the entire rack. apc ups monitoring software download

In virtualized environments or enterprise networks using a Network Management Card (NMC), PowerChute Network Shutdown is the required tool. This high-tier software communicates over the network to coordinate the shutdown of virtual machines, clusters, and host servers. It is fully compatible with VMware vSphere and Microsoft Hyper-V, ensuring that complex virtual architectures are powered down in the correct sequence to prevent data corruption. For home users and small office setups, PowerChute Personal Edition is the go-to choice. It is designed for systems connected via a simple USB cable. The primary goal of this software is to provide graceful unattended shutdown. During a prolonged power outage, the software automatically saves your open work and shuts down the computer before the UPS battery runs dry.
